Associate Equine Veterinarian
Town & Country Veterinary Service
We are looking for an associate equine veterinarian to join our practice. We are mostly a sports medicine practice servicing the show, pleasure and performance horse communities. The practice has state of the art equipment with digital ultrasound, radiography, endoscopy and in house laboratory equipment. We also treat a smaller population of small ruminants and Camelids. We are strictly an ambulatory general medicine practice with some in field surgery performed. Another major focus of the practice is dentistry. A rotating on call schedule provides our clients with 24/7 coverage. Salary would be commensurate with experience. Benefits include health and dental insurance, dues and licensures, as well as CE. In addition, the associate will be eligible for contributions for a retirement plan.
|
The new associate will need to provide general medicine, lameness evaluation, dental and emergency care for a large equine show, performance and pleasure horse population. Also, some small ruminant and Camelid medicine coverage is required. The associate must be hard working, dedicated and willing to take part in the demanding culture of equine medicine. The practice owner has been practicing for 30 years and is willing to mentor and provide support to the new associate as needed. |
Additional Salary Information: Base salary commensurate with experience. The base salary is complemented with a percentage of production.
